- It's System 5.0.4, not System 5.04. Big difference.

- GS/OS is the operating system, not the desktop. The desktop is provided
by the Finder.

"System 6.0.1" contains GS/OS v4.02, the Finder v6.0.1 and updates to
various tool sets which have their own version numbers.
